Flat roofing cost by membrane.
Installed prices for Annandale flat and low-slope roofs. Most residential flat sections run 800–2,000 sq ft.
- EPDM (rubber)Single-ply rubber membrane, decades of track record$5,000 – $12,000
- TPOWhite reflective single-ply, widely installed$5,500 – $14,500
- PVCHeat-welded seams, grease and chemical resistance$6,600 – $16,500
- Modified bitumenTorch-down or self-adhered rolls$4,400 – $11,000
- Insulation (polyiso)Code-required R-value on many re-roofs$1,100 – $4,400
- Tear-off & disposalOld membrane and wet insulation off$900 – $2,800
- Permits & inspectionVaries by municipality$275 – $1,100
* Adjusted for Annandale; a core sample tells whether the old insulation stays.

Before you sign: the quote checklist
-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Annandale.
-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
-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
-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Why Flat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Annandale
Several factors influence the cost of replacing a flat roof in Annandale. The region's humid subtropical climate means roofs face intense summer sun, heavy rain, and occasional snow loads. Older homes in neighborhoods like Woodley often have built-up roofs that require more labor to remove. Virginia's building code requires proper insulation and drainage slopes, which can add to material costs. Labor rates in the DC metro area are higher than national averages, and disposal fees for old roofing materials add to the total. Permit fees from Fairfax County also factor in, though they are a small portion of the overall cost.

Common Flat Roof Problems in Annandale That Lead to Replacement
Ponding Water
Flat roofs in Annandale often develop low spots where water pools after rain. Over time, this can lead to leaks and structural strain, making replacement necessary.
UV Degradation
Intense summer sun in Northern Virginia causes roofing membranes to become brittle and crack. This is especially common on older modified bitumen roofs in neighborhoods like Wakefield Chapel.
Blistering and Splitting
Moisture trapped under the membrane expands in the heat, creating blisters that eventually split. This is frequent on built-up roofs installed before modern ventilation standards.
Punctures and Tears
Fallen branches from storms or foot traffic during HVAC maintenance can puncture single-ply membranes. In Annandale's wooded lots, this is a recurring issue.
Poor Installation
Many flat roofs in Annandale were installed by unlicensed contractors in the past. Flashing details and seam sealing often fail prematurely, requiring full replacement.
What to Expect During a Flat Roof Replacement in Annandale
A typical flat roof replacement in Annandale starts with a thorough inspection to assess the existing structure. Virginia requires roofing contractors to hold a Class A or B license, and they must pull permits with Fairfax County. The process involves tearing off the old roofing, inspecting the deck for rot, and installing new insulation and membrane. Most residential flat roofs use EPDM, TPO, or modified bitumen. After installation, a final inspection by the local building department ensures code compliance. The work usually takes two to four days, depending on the size and complexity.

What factors affect the cost of a flat roof replacement in Annandale?
Cost factors include the size and slope of the roof, the type of membrane chosen (EPDM, TPO, or modified bitumen), the condition of the existing deck, and accessibility. Labor rates in the DC area are higher than national averages, and disposal fees for old materials add to the total. Permit costs from Fairfax County are also a factor, though they are relatively small.
How do I choose a roofing contractor for a flat roof replacement in Annandale?
Look for a contractor licensed in Virginia (Class A or B), with experience in flat roofing systems. Check for references and reviews from other Annandale homeowners. Ensure they carry liability insurance and workers' compensation. Ask about warranties on both materials and labor. Avoid contractors who require full payment upfront.
What are the Virginia licensing requirements for roofing contractors?
In Virginia, roofing contractors must hold a Class A or B contractor license from the Department of Professional and Occupational Regulation (DPOR). Class A allows unlimited project value, while Class B is for projects up to $120,000. Contractors must also register with the Virginia State Corporation Commission if they use subcontractors.
When is the ideal time to replace a flat roof in Annandale?
The ideal time is late spring through early fall, when temperatures are moderate and rain is less frequent. Summer heat can make membrane installation challenging, but it's still workable. Avoid winter if possible, as cold temperatures can affect adhesion and sealant curing.
Do I need a permit for a flat roof replacement in Annandale?
Yes, Fairfax County requires a building permit for roof replacements. Your contractor should handle the permit application. The permit ensures the work meets local building codes, including insulation requirements and drainage slope. Inspections are typically required at the deck stage and after installation.
